[[Indigenous peoples of the Americas|Indigenous peoples]] of [[Settlement of the Americas|Asian origin]] have inhabited what is now the mainland United States for many thousands of years. This [[Native Americans in the United States|Native American population]] was greatly reduced by disease and warfare after [[European colonization of the Americas|European contact]]. The United States was founded by [[Thirteen Colonies|thirteen British colonies]] located along the [[East Coast of the United States|Atlantic seaboard]]. On July&nbsp;4, 1776, they issued the [[United States Declaration of Independence|Declaration of Independence]], which proclaimed their right to [[self-determination]] and their establishment of a cooperative union. Through the 19th century, the United States displaced native tribes, acquired the [[Louisiana Purchase|Louisiana territory]] from France, [[Adams–Onís Treaty|Florida]] from Spain, part of the [[Oregon Country]] from the United Kingdom, [[Mexican Cession|Alta California and New Mexico]] from Mexico, [[Alaska Purchase|Alaska]] from Russia, and annexed the [[Republic of Texas]] and the [[Republic of Hawaii]]. Disputes between the [[Southern United States|agrarian South]] and [[Northern United States|industrial North]] over the expansion of the [[slavery in the United States|institution of slavery]] and [[states' rights]] provoked the [[American Civil War|Civil War]] of the 1860s. The North's victory prevented a permanent split of the country and led to the [[Thirteenth Amendment to the United States Constitution|end of legal slavery]] in the United States. It emerged from [[World War II|World War&nbsp;II]] as the [[Nuclear weapons and the United States|first country with nuclear weapons]] and a permanent member of the [[United Nations Security Council]]. The end of the [[Cold War]] and the [[History of the Soviet Union (1982–1991)|dissolution of the Soviet Union]] left the United States as the sole [[superpower]].
